Output acb05402780bffadb9ecde233d22142978faa0152f9c876e9b5afbbf44d69006:77

value
3459000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ec422432daaaddfdf393350af8db74bffda4bd3f OP_EQUAL
address
3PEEdQCg42rBtY6xwa2UW8FtLTKb9A8TdK
transaction
acb05402780bffadb9ecde233d22142978faa0152f9c876e9b5afbbf44d69006
confirmations
400761
spent
true